Top Birds at Canarsie Pier in December
relative to other locations within 25 miles of 40.781243, -73.966507

based on 48 checklists

This page shows the probability of a species appearing on a checklist at Canarsie Pier in December. The difference in probability relative to other nearby locations is also shown, to highlight which birds are particularly likely to be found (or not found) at this specific location.
